Problem:- There is a mismatch in the data which is replicated in a transactional replication.
Solution :-
Step 1:- Need to identify the tables
Step 2:- Compare using TableDiff Utility
Step 3:- Update the same on subscriber as publisher wins always. (applicable only if data is less)
else we need to drop and re- add the article.
Replication Diff Tool Command Line Options
usage: tablediff
-- Source Options --
-sourceserver Source Host
-sourcedatabase Source Database
-sourceschema Source Schema Name
-sourcetable Source Table or View
-sourceuser Source Login
-sourcepassword Source Password
-sourcelocked Lock the source table/view durring tablediff
-- Destination Options --
-destinationserver Destination Host
-destinationdatabase Destination Database
-destinationschema Destination Schema Name
-destinationtable Destination Table or View
-destinationuser Destination Login
-destinationpassword Destination Password
-destinationlocked Lock the destination table/view durring tablediff
-- Misc Options --
-t Timeout
-c Column Level Diff
-f Generate Fix SQL (You may also specify a file name and path)
-q Quick Row Count
-et Specify a table to put the errors into
-dt Drop the error table if it exists
-o Output file
-b Number of bytes to read for blob data types
-strict Strict compare of source and destination schema
-rc Number of retries
-ri Retry interval
Example 1:-
C:\Program Files\Microsoft SQL Server\110\COM>tablediff -sourceserver SQBILS -sourcedatabase MSTER_DATA -sourcetable CustomrCRM-destinationserver ACPB01 -destinationdatabase PCTER_DATA_REPL -destinationtable CustomrCRM
Example 2:-
tablediff -sourceserver PRADYOTHNAP02 -sourcedatabase TELIPHONECALLS -sourcetable student -destinationserver santhoshc -destinationdatabase TELICALL_REPLICA destinationtable Student
